Installing main wiring harness - floor area and right-hand side












1. Fit wire harness with wiring duct (rear door floor area) on threaded bolts -Arrows A- and fasten with two new tie-wraps -B-.







2. Fit line (B-pillar floor area) on threaded bolts -Arrows A-.

Only for vehicles with level adjustment.

3. Insert air tubes in wiring duct -Arrows B- and close the wiring duct -Arrow C- until locking tabs are felt to engage.







4. Push line (under right front seat) onto threaded bolt -Arrow A-.
5. Fit ground strap together with the twist lock on the threaded bolt -Arrow B- bolt and screw down with the fastening nut -1-. Tightening torque 6.5 ftlb.
6. Push line down through transmission tunnel -Arrow C-.







7. Push on connector at tire filling connection (under right front seat) -Arrow A- until locking tabs -B- are felt to engage.

A-pillar







8. Thread line through A-pillar -Arrow A- (if necessary, fasten line to a tie-wire and pull it through the A-pillar).
9. Fit ground straps together with twist lock on threaded bolt -Arrow B- and screw down with fastening nut -1-. Tightening torque 6.5 ftlb.







10. Push lead through B-pillar to the outside.
11. Push sockets into socket bracket -Arrows A- until locking tabs are felt to engage -B-.
12. Push in connector holder -Arrow C- until locking tabs -D- are felt to engage.







13. Push in connectors -Arrow A- until locking tabs -B- are felt to engage.
14. Push on wire sleeve -Arrow C- until locking tabs -D- are felt to engage.

Only for vehicles with electric adjustment fitting.







15. Press down protective cover on connector (B-pillar) -Arrow A- and maintain in this position.
16. Insert connector -Arrow B- until locking tab -C- is felt to engage.
17. Fit ground straps together with twist lock on threaded bolt -Arrow D- and screw down with fastening nut -1-. Tightening torque 6.5 ftlb.







18. Clip line to B-pillar -arrows-.

Only for vehicles with level adjustment.







19. Push line for compressor (B-pillar floor area) down and through -arrow- and fasten rubber sleeve in floorpan.
20. Insert connector in airbag sensor for B-pillar.







21. Push line with corrugated hose holders (under rear seat) onto threaded bolt -Arrow A- and clip it in -Arrow B-







22. Push through line to fuel-level sensor -Arrow A- in downwards direction, and fasten together with rubber sleeve.
23. Push on connector -Arrow B- until locking tab -C- is felt to engage.
24. Fit cap under right rear seat.







25. Place rear seat support in installation position -Arrow A- and secure with fastening screws -5-.
26. Press the corrugated hose holder onto the threaded bolt -Arrow B-.
27. Clip line to the rear seat support -Arrow C-.
28. Insert line in the clip -Arrow D- and close clip -Arrow E- until the locking tabs are felt to engage.
29. Push on connector -Arrow F- until locking tab -G- is felt to engage.







30. Push in connectors on KESSY antenna (under rear seat) -Arrow A- until locking tabs -B- are felt to engage.
31. Place KESSY antenna in installation position -Arrow C- and fasten with the styrofoam elements -Arrow D-.







32. Fit wiring duct on threaded bolt and wheel housing seam -Arrows A-.
33. Fit ground strap together with the twist lock -a- on the threaded bolt -Arrow B- and screw down with the fastening nut -1-. Tightening torque 6.5 ftlb.
34. Press down the protective cover on the plug -Arrow A- and maintain in this position.
35. Remove airbag sensor on C-pillar.







36. Press down protective cover on connector (C-pillar) -Arrow A- and maintain in this position.
37. Insert connector -Arrow B- until locking tab -C- is felt to engage.
38. Fasten line with a new tie-wrap -D-.







39. Push in connectors (filler-flap lock) -Arrow A- until locking tabs -B- are felt to engage.







40. Thread the line (along rear of side window) behind the head airbag -Arrow A- and clip it in -Arrows B-.







41. Clip line on rear cross member -Arrow A-.
42. Insert the two connectors -Arrow B- until the locking tabs are felt to engage.







43. Clip in connector bracket (D-pillar lower right) -Arrows A-.
44. Push in connectors -Arrows B- until locking tabs are felt to engage.
45. Fit ground strap together with twist lock -a- on the threaded bolt -Arrow C- and secure with fastening nut -1- Tightening torque 6.5 ftlb.
46. Connect line to threaded bolt -Arrow D-.







47. Insert connector of lateral acceleration sensor (luggage compartment right) -Arrow A- until locking tab -B- is felt to engage.
48. Push line through wheel housing -Arrow C- and fasten with rubber sleeve. Then Push line holder onto threaded bolt -Arrow D-.
49. Lift vehicle.

Only for vehicles with level adjustment.







50. Push in both connectors (underbody right) -Arrow A- until locking tabs -B- are felt to engage.
51. Clip line to level adjustment compressor (transmission tunnel) -Arrow C-.







52. Push line -a- and (only in cars with additional heating) -b- with corrugated hose holders onto threaded bolts -arrows-.







53. Insert connectors at the transmission -Arrows A- until locking tabs -B- are felt to engage.
54. Fasten line with a new tie-wrap -C-.
55. Push in the connectors for LOW range, centre-differential lock and oil level sensor -Arrows A- until locking tabs -B- are felt to engage.

Only in cars with additional heating







56. Push line with corrugated hose holder onto threaded bolt (transmission tunnel) -Arrow A-.
57. Push connector onto metering pump -Arrow B- until locking tabs -C- are felt to engage.
58. Connect plug connection-Arrows A- until locking tabs -B- are felt to engage.

Only in vehicles with Bi-Xenon headlights







59. Push connector onto sensor for headlight levelling system (rear wheel suspension) -Arrow A- until locking tabs -B- are felt to engage.







60. Connect plug connection (rear wheel housing) -Arrows A- until locking tab -B- is felt to engage.
61. Clip in plug connection -Arrow C-.







62. Push in connectors on carbon canister -2- and on leak diagnosis pump (USA) -3- until locking tabs are felt to engage.







63. Tighten the five fastening screws on the carbon canister and the two on the degassing tank in the right wheel housing to the specified torque -arrows-.

Only for vehicles with tire pressure monitoring system.







64. Push connector onto antenna for tire pressure monitoring system (rear wheel housing) -Arrow A- until locking tab -B- is felt to engage.
65. Lower the vehicle.
